Description

Offered to the market with no onward chain is this substantial architect-designed home, completed in recent years and finished to a high specification throughout. Occupying a generous plot within the highly sought-after Stoke Bishop area, this impressive, detached home offers spacious and versatile accommodation, a double garage, and extensive off-street parking.


The property is approached via a pillared entrance leading to a large block-paved driveway providing parking for several vehicles and access to the double garage. A covered entrance opens into a welcoming vestibule with useful storage for coats and shoes, before continuing into an impressive central reception hall. High ceilings, herringbone flooring and underfloor heating immediately create a sense of quality and space. A stylish cloakroom/WC with tiled floor completes the entrance level.

Undoubtedly the heart of the home is the exceptional open-plan kitchen/dining room, designed with modern family living and entertaining in mind. Flooded with natural light from multiple aspects and bifold doors opening directly onto the garden, the space offers an excellent connection between indoor and outdoor living. The kitchen is fitted with a comprehensive range of contemporary units, quartz work surfaces, a Belfast sink, and integrated appliances including double ovens, gas hob, fridge/freezer and dishwasher.

A separate tiled utility room provides additional storage, laundry space and side access to the driveway. The principal sitting room enjoys a dual-aspect layout with a feature fireplace and bifold doors opening onto the rear garden, while a further reception room offers flexibility as a snug, playroom or home office.

To the first floor, a spacious landing provides access to five bedrooms and the family bathroom. The principal bedroom overlooks the rear garden and benefits from a dressing area and contemporary fully tiled en-suite shower room. Bedroom two also enjoys en-suite facilities with floor to ceiling tiles, while bedrooms three and four are generous doubles. Bedroom five provides an ideal nursery, study or additional bedroom.

The family bathroom is fitted with a modern four-piece suite comprising a bath, separate shower enclosure, wash hand basin and WC and has floor to ceiling tiles.

Further benefits include timber-framed double glazing, underfloor heating throughout with individual room controls, high ceilings across both floors, and the remainder of a 10-year structural warranty from 2019.

Externally, the property enjoys a generous and level rear garden with extensive paved seating areas and lawned sections, all enclosed by mature boundaries providing a good degree of privacy. The double garage benefits from power, lighting and direct garden access.

Ideally positioned within Stoke Bishop, the property enjoys easy access to local amenities, highly regarded schools, sports facilities, and the extensive green spaces of Blaise Castle Estate and The Dingle, making it an exceptional family home in one of Bristol's most desirable locations.
